Former Bihar Chief Minister Lalu Yadav was convicted in the fodder scam. Lalu was also present in the special court of the CBI when the verdict was announced on Saturday. Another accused of this scam, Dr. Jagannath Mishra acquitted by the court.
Lalu Yadav was also expected to be acquitted, But when the decision came, he and his son, Tejasvi Yadav, were astonished.
When the lawyer told Lalu about his culpability, Lalu said, "Look, he freed the doctor (Jagannath Mishra) and punished us ... did a lot of amazing."
This was Lalu's last words before being officially detained. The case will be pronounced on January 3.
In the case of fodder scam, the special court of Ranchi had ruled on Saturday. Lalu had reached Jharkhand's capital with his son himself. Initially, the verdict was to be pronounced at 11 o'clock in the morning, but the CBI judge Shivpal Singh postponed it till noon. After this Lalu Yadav returned to the guest house directly from the court.
Meanwhile, the news of FIR lodged by Enforcement Directorate (ED) against his elder daughter and Rajya Sabha member Misa Bharti and her husband came out. Lalu did not do anything about this by calling about it and taking information.
At about three and a half pm, two former Bihar Chief Ministers Lalu Yadav and Jagannath Mishra were waiting for their turn in a special court.
The court first acquitted the accused in a case related to the senior police officer of Jharkhand PS Natarajan, accused him of sexual abuse of a tribal young woman.
After this there was a turn of 22 accused with two former Chief Ministers. After taking the name by the court, everyone stood up and confirmed their presence. The judge acquitted six accused, including Dr. Jagannath Mishra, for free. The discomfort of the face of Jagannath Mishra could clearly be seen. As soon as he heard about the decision, he immediately left the court in happiness.
With the acquittal of Dr. Jagannath Mishra, Lalu Yadav and his son, Tejasvi Yadav, saw a hopeful ray. They felt that the court would also release them.
Initially, Lalu Yadav could not hear the court's verdict properly, which is why, when the lawyer told him that he was guilty, he was astonished.
Before being detained, he said, "Look, he freed Dr. Saheb and punished him. ... did amazing."
There were adequate security arrangements for the court to decide on the fodder scam. There the workers of the Rashtriya Janata Dal were also present.
